Roberto Paci Dalò (born January 27, 1962 in Rimini, Italy) is an Italian composer and musician, film and theatre director, visual artist. He is the co-founder and director of the performing arts ensemble Giardini Pensili and the artistic director of Velvet Factory. After musical, visual, and architectural studies in Fiesole, Faenza and Ravenna, in 1993 he received the “Berliner Künstlerprogramm des DAAD” Fellowship. He teaches Media Dramaturgy and New Media at the University of Siena. In 1993 he conceives the project Publiphono – based on the public address system of the Rimini beach – used to created environmental audio performance along 15 km of the coast; several artists were commissioned to produce pieces for it. In 1994 with Marina Abramović and Barbara Bloom he has been invited to the project “Bildende Kunst auf dem Theater” at Hebbel-Theater Berlin. In 1995 the Kronos Quartet premiered at the Vienna Opera House his composition Nodas. In 1997 he creates Trance Bakxai, a sort of artist's rave inspired by Euripides. This project has been presented several times in industrial archeology venues. In 2001 he staged the performance work Metamorfosi created through a one-month film scanning of the Palazzo della Civiltà Italiana in Roma EUR: the modernist icon from 1942. The performance became then a film which has been part of the official selection of the 54th Locarno Film Festival.
